Effect of depth of neuromuscular blockade on the abdominal space during pneumoperitoneum establishment in laparoscopic surgery.

2015

To evaluate the effect of neuromuscular blockade (NMB) upon the abdominal space during pneumoperitoneum establishment in laparoscopic surgery, comparing moderate NMB and deep NMB.Prospective, randomized, crossover clinical trial.Operating room.Seventy-six American Society of Anesthesiologists 1 to 2 patients scheduled for elective laparoscopic surgery.Two independent evaluations were performed at the establishment of pneumoperitoneum for a preset intraabdominal pressures (IAPs) of 8 and 12 mm Hg, both during moderate NMB (train-of-four count, 1-3) and deep NMB (posttetanic count,5). Rocuronium was used to induce NMB, and sugammadex was used for reversal.We evaluated (i) the volume of CO2 in…

Influence of depth of neuromuscular blockade on surgical conditions during low-pressure pneumoperitoneum laparoscopic cholecystectomy: A randomized b…

2017

Abstract Study objective To evaluate the influence of neuromuscular blockade (NMB) on surgical conditions during low-pressure pneumoperitoneum (8mmHg) laparoscopic cholecystectomy (LC), while comparing moderate and deep NMB. Secondary objective was to evaluate if surgical conditions during low-pressure pneumoperitoneum LC performed with deep NMB could be comparable to those provided during standard-pressure pneumoperitoneum (12mmHg) LC. Design Prospective, randomized, blinded clinical trial. Setting Operating room. Patients Ninety ASA 1–2 patients scheduled for elective LC. Interventions Patients were allocated into 3 groups: Group 1: low-pressure pneumoperitoneum with moderate-NMB (1–3 TOF…
